How to Cancel a Order on Etsy

Locate the Order in Your Etsy Account

To cancel an order on Etsy, you’ll need to start by locating the specific order within your account. Follow these steps:

  1. Log in to your Etsy account using your username and password.
  2. Once logged in, click on “Your Account” or “You” at the top right corner of the page.
  3. From the drop-down menu, select “Purchases and Reviews.”
  4. Scroll down until you find the order you wish to cancel.

Contact the Seller to Request Cancellation

Once you’ve located the order, it’s time to reach out to the seller and request cancellation. Here’s how:

  1. Click on the specific order you want to cancel.
  2. On the order details page, locate and click on “Contact The Shop.”
  3. In your message, politely explain that you would like to cancel your order and provide any relevant information or reasons for cancellation.
  4. Wait for a response from the seller.

It’s important to note that sellers have their own cancellation policies, so make sure to familiarize yourself with them before reaching out.

Follow Up on the Order Cancellation

After contacting the seller, it’s essential to follow up if necessary. Here are a few tips for managing this process:

  1. Check your email regularly for any updates or responses from the seller regarding your cancellation request.
  2. If several days pass without a reply, consider sending a polite follow-up message asking about the status of your cancellation request.
  3. Be patient during this process as sellers may have different response times depending on their workload.

Remember that open communication is key when cancelling an order on Etsy!

Checking the Seller’s Cancellation Policy

When it comes to canceling an order on Etsy, it’s essential to familiarize yourself with the seller’s cancellation policy. This will help you understand your rights and responsibilities as a buyer. Let’s explore some key aspects of checking the seller’s cancellation policy.

Review the Seller’s Shop Policies

Before making a purchase on Etsy, take a moment to review the seller’s shop policies. These policies can often be found on their shop page or in the item listing description. Look for information specifically related to cancellations and returns. Sellers may have different policies regarding cancellations, so it’s crucial to be aware of their guidelines.

Understand the Cancellation Timeframe

One important aspect of a seller’s cancellation policy is the timeframe within which you can cancel an order without any repercussions. Some sellers may allow cancellations up until they have shipped the item, while others may have specific deadlines for canceling orders.

For instance, let’s say you placed an order for handmade jewelry but realized shortly after that you made an error in your selection. In this case, if the seller has not yet begun working on your order or shipped it out, you might still be able to cancel without any issues. However, if too much time has passed or if they’ve already started crafting your custom piece, cancellation might not be possible.

Check for Any Exceptions to the Cancellation Policy

While most sellers strive to accommodate buyers’ needs, there may be exceptions outlined in their cancellation policy that restrict when cancellations are allowed. For example, personalized or customized items might not be eligible for cancellation once production has begun due to their unique nature.

It’s important always to read through any exceptions mentioned by the seller before placing an order. By doing so, you’ll have a clear understanding of whether or not you’ll have options for cancelling should something unexpected arise.
